Tail lights not working

Asked by Kalie-Mae Apr 21, 2018 at 05:15 PM about the 2010 Ford Focus SE

Question type: Maintenance & Repair

Tail lights and break lights do not work and I've
replaced the bulbs. My blinkers work in the back.
Could this just be a fuse problem?

2 Answers

380

If it is a fuse problem... there is more to it because something is causing the fuses to blow. Best bet is to diag with a multimeter and see on the wiring diagram if there is a single wire somewhere that could be the issue.
